What types of health and safety courses in London are available?
London training options range from general workplace safety and risk assessment to specialist programmes covering facilities management, construction, fire safety, occupational risks, environmental controls and managerial responsibilities, allowing organisations to match learning depth with specific roles and operational exposure.
General health and safety courses establish foundational knowledge. Typical subjects include hazard identification, risk assessment, accident prevention, emergency procedures, safe working practices and employee responsibilities. These programmes suit employees who require a broad understanding of workplace safety.
Managerial courses address a wider responsibility. They examine safety leadership, policy implementation, risk governance, incident investigation, contractor management and performance monitoring. They are relevant to supervisors, managers, HR professionals and operational leaders.
Specialist programmes focus on defined workplace risks. Facilities teams, for example, require knowledge of building systems, maintenance activities, contractors and statutory controls. Construction teams require training aligned with site risks and project responsibilities.
The correct option depends on the competency gap rather than the course label. An organisation should identify the job function, risk exposure, current capability and required workplace outcome before selecting a programme.
How should organisations compare health and safety training formats?
Training formats should be compared according to the competency being developed, workforce availability, practical requirements, geographical distribution and assessment needs, with classroom, online, blended and corporate delivery each supporting different organisational learning conditions.
Classroom training provides direct interaction between trainers and participants. It supports discussions, case studies, group exercises and scenario-based learning. This format works well when participants need to analyse workplace situations collectively.
Online learning provides greater scheduling flexibility. It supports geographically distributed employees and self-paced learning structures. It also reduces the need for participants to travel to a training venue.
Blended learning combines digital preparation with structured instructor-led sessions. Employees can complete foundational material before attending practical activities. This approach separates knowledge acquisition from application.
Corporate delivery supports organisation-specific learning. HR teams can incorporate internal procedures, risk registers, incident examples and operational scenarios into the learning process.
The delivery decision should therefore follow the learning objective. A programme focused on practical risk evaluation requires application exercises. A programme focused on regulatory awareness can place greater emphasis on structured knowledge development.
Which accreditations matter when selecting a health and safety course?
Accreditation matters because it provides evidence about the status and recognition of a learning programme, but organisations should also examine syllabus relevance, assessment standards, trainer competence and workplace application rather than treating accreditation as the sole measure of quality.
Accreditation describes formal recognition associated with a course, qualification or awarding organisation. Certification describes evidence that a learner completed specified requirements. These terms should not be treated as interchangeable.
Employers should first establish what recognition their workforce actually requires. Some roles need a recognised qualification. Others require internal competence development supported by a course certificate and workplace assessment.
The awarding body also matters. HR teams should verify who issues the credential, what assessment process applies, how competence is evaluated and whether the qualification aligns with the employee's professional responsibilities.
Course content remains equally important. A formally recognised programme that does not address the organisation's risks provides limited operational value.
For facilities professionals, accreditation should therefore be assessed alongside technical content covering maintenance, engineering, risk management, contractor controls and operational safety.
What should a health and safety course include for managers?
Managerial health and safety training should cover legal responsibilities, risk assessment, control measures, incident management, workforce competence, contractor oversight, safety communication, documentation and performance indicators that enable managers to translate policy into operational controls.
Managers do not simply follow safety procedures. They help establish the systems through which those procedures operate.
A suitable managerial programme therefore addresses governance and implementation. Participants need to understand how responsibilities are allocated, how risks are assessed and how preventive measures are monitored.
Risk assessment is central. Managers should understand hazard identification, likelihood and consequence, control selection, review requirements and documentation.
Incident management is another important component. Managers need processes for reporting, investigation, corrective action and trend analysis.
Contractor management also requires attention where external suppliers perform maintenance, engineering, cleaning, construction or other operational services.
Training should connect these responsibilities with measurable indicators. Useful KPIs include training completion, overdue corrective actions, inspection completion, audit findings, incident reporting and risk assessment reviews.
How do specialist facilities management courses differ from general safety courses?
Facilities management courses integrate safety with buildings, maintenance, engineering systems, contractors, asset performance and operational continuity, making them more suitable for professionals whose safety responsibilities arise from managing physical assets and technical workplace services.
General safety training establishes broad workplace awareness. Facilities management training operates at a more specialised level.
Facilities professionals manage systems that directly affect workplace safety. These include electrical installations, mechanical equipment, fire protection, ventilation, access systems, plant rooms and building infrastructure.
Maintenance also has a direct safety relationship. Preventive maintenance reduces equipment deterioration. Corrective maintenance addresses identified defects. Predictive maintenance uses condition information to identify developing failures.
Contractor management adds another dimension. Facilities managers need to evaluate contractor competence, work methods, risk controls, permits and performance.
This makes facilities-oriented learning particularly relevant for organisations where health and safety is embedded in property, maintenance and engineering responsibilities.

How can HR teams evaluate course content against workforce skill gaps?
HR teams should begin with a competency gap analysis that maps employee roles, current knowledge, operational risks and required performance outcomes against course objectives, ensuring training addresses an identifiable business requirement rather than simply providing attendance-based development.
A skills-gap analysis starts with job responsibilities. HR teams identify what employees currently perform and what additional competence their roles require.
The next step is risk mapping. Employees working with machinery, contractors, building services or hazardous activities require different competencies from administrative employees.
Training objectives should then be mapped against these gaps. Each learning objective needs a clear connection to a workplace responsibility.
Assessment provides another comparison point. HR teams should establish whether participants will complete knowledge tests, case studies, practical exercises, written assessments or other forms of evaluation.
Post-training measurement completes the process. Managers can compare workplace indicators before and after training.
For example, an FM department can monitor statutory inspection completion, overdue corrective actions, contractor audit findings and maintenance compliance. These measures provide stronger evidence than attendance records alone.
What accreditation and assessment evidence should employers examine?
Employers should examine the awarding organisation, credential type, assessment method, learning hours, syllabus coverage, trainer requirements and evidence of competence, then determine whether the resulting credential supports the specific professional and organisational objective.
The credential should have a clearly defined purpose. Employers need to know whether it represents attendance, successful assessment, professional qualification or another recognised form of achievement.
Assessment depth is particularly important. A multiple-choice test measures knowledge differently from a practical scenario or workplace assignment.
Learning hours also provide useful context. A short awareness course and an extended professional programme cannot be evaluated using identical expectations.
The syllabus should show exactly what participants learn. Relevant content includes legal duties, risk assessment, safe systems of work, emergency planning, contractor controls and workplace monitoring.
Trainer competence also influences learning quality. Trainers should understand both the subject and its workplace application.
HR teams should record the credential alongside post-course performance evidence. This creates a more complete competency record for employees and managers.

How can organisations measure the effectiveness of health and safety training?
Training effectiveness should be measured through a sequence of learning, competence, behaviour and operational indicators, linking course assessment with workplace evidence such as audit results, compliance rates, corrective actions, contractor performance and risk-control quality.
The first measurement level is learning. Tests and assessments establish whether participants understood the course material.
The second level is competence. Scenario exercises and practical assessments establish whether participants can apply knowledge to realistic workplace situations.
The third level is behaviour. Managers should observe whether employees apply risk controls, follow procedures and identify hazards consistently.
The fourth level is operational performance. Organisations can track indicators such as audit findings, corrective-action closure, inspection completion and contractor performance.
A six- or twelve-month trend provides stronger evidence than a single measurement point. Recurring improvements demonstrate whether learning has transferred into workplace activity.
HR teams can combine these measures with employee development records. This creates an evidence-based approach to workforce capability rather than relying only on course completion.
What decision criteria should HR teams use when choosing between courses?
The strongest selection framework considers role relevance, legal and technical coverage, accreditation, delivery format, assessment, trainer expertise, practical application and measurable outcomes, allowing HR teams to compare courses against organisational priorities rather than course names alone.
Role relevance should be the first criterion. The course must match the employee's responsibilities.
Curriculum coverage should follow. Organisations should check whether the programme addresses the risks, regulations and technical requirements relevant to the workplace.
Accreditation and certification should then be reviewed according to the credential required by the organisation or profession.
Delivery format determines how easily the programme fits workforce schedules and geographical requirements.
Assessment determines how competence is evidenced. Stronger assessment methods measure application as well as knowledge.
Practical relevance determines whether participants can transfer learning into workplace activities.
Measurement determines whether HR teams can demonstrate organisational value.
This framework prevents accreditation, duration or delivery format from becoming the only selection criteria. It places workforce competence and business outcomes at the centre of the decision.
How should organisations connect health and safety training with business performance?
Health and safety training creates stronger business value when learning objectives connect with operational risks, workforce capability, compliance performance, maintenance reliability and management KPIs, allowing organisations to evaluate training as part of continuous performance improvement.
Safety training influences more than individual knowledge. It supports the systems through which organisations manage workplace risk.
For facilities departments, this connection is particularly direct. Better competence supports maintenance planning, contractor oversight, inspection processes and risk controls.
For HR teams, training data supports workforce planning. Skills gaps can be identified, development pathways can be structured, and competency evidence can be incorporated into professional development records.
For managers, performance indicators provide operational evidence. A reduction in overdue actions, stronger audit results or improved inspection completion demonstrates changes in workplace control.
